python批量数据分析zip
时间: 2023-09-10 17:02:36 浏览: 115
Python数据分析.zip
Python的zip()函数是用于将多个可迭代对象中对应位置的元素打包成一个元组,并返回一个迭代器。
当我们有多个列表或者其他可迭代对象,且这些对象中的元素数量相等时,我们可以使用zip()函数来进行批量数据分析。
假设有以下的数据集合:
- names = ['Alice', 'Bob', 'Charlie']
- ages = [25, 30, 35]
- genders = ['Female', 'Male', 'Male']
要将这些数据进行批量分析,可以使用zip()函数进行打包:
data = zip(names, ages, genders)
然后我们可以通过遍历这个打包后的迭代器,对这些数据进行分析:
for d in data:
name, age, gender = d
# 进行数据分析的操作,例如打印每个人的名字和年龄
print(f'姓名:{name},年龄:{age},性别:{gender}')
输出结果:
姓名:Alice,年龄:25,性别:Female
姓名:Bob,年龄:30,性别:Male
姓名:Charlie,年龄:35,性别:Male
通过zip()函数,我们可以将多个可迭代对象的对应位置的元素打包在一起,方便进行批量数据分析。无论是对两个还是多个可迭代对象进行数据分析,zip()函数都能很好地帮助我们实现这个目的。
阅读全文